netstar pushed a commit to branch master. http://git.enlightenment.org/apps/evisum.git/commit/?id=83664839361c51adf28d329e9856362a537ae59d
commit 83664839361c51adf28d329e9856362a537ae59d Author: Alastair Poole <nets...@gmail.com> Date: Wed Sep 9 10:43:16 2020 +0100 ui_cpu: fit --- src/bin/ui/ui_cpu.c | 11 ++++++----- 1 file changed, 6 insertions(+), 5 deletions(-) diff --git a/src/bin/ui/ui_cpu.c b/src/bin/ui/ui_cpu.c index 4c738af..eb525f0 100644 --- a/src/bin/ui/ui_cpu.c +++ b/src/bin/ui/ui_cpu.c @@ -217,15 +217,16 @@ _animate(void *data) bg = ad->bg; line = ad->line; obj = ad->obj; evas_object_geometry_get(bg, &x, &y, &w, &h); - evas_object_image_size_set(obj, w, h); int rem = h % ad->cpu_count; + h -= rem; + + evas_object_image_size_set(obj, w, h); evas_object_move(line, x + w - ad->pos, y); - if (rem) - evas_object_resize(line, 1, h - rem); - else - evas_object_resize(line, 1, h); + evas_object_resize(line, 1, h); evas_object_show(line); + evas_object_resize(bg, w, h); + evas_object_image_data_update_add(obj, 0, 0, w, h); if (ad->redraw) { --